Core Insights - The price monitoring conducted by the Development and Reform Bureau of Wucheng County during the National Day and Mid-Autumn Festival shows a mixed trend in consumer goods prices, with 9 items increasing, 6 decreasing, and 40 remaining stable compared to the pre-holiday period [1] Group 1: Price Trends - The average market prices of 55 monitored consumer goods in major supermarkets and agricultural markets have shown varied changes, indicating a stable supply of essential goods [1] - The price of eggs decreased by 16.6% to 3.19 yuan per jin compared to the pre-holiday period [1] - Among 17 monitored vegetables, 6 prices increased, 5 decreased, and 6 remained stable, with notable increases in prices for oilseed rape (3.2%), cucumber (3.5%), and tomato (14.5%) [1] Group 2: Fruit Prices - The prices of 5 monitored fruits showed 3 increases and 2 stable prices, with bananas rising by 2.3% to 2.65 yuan per jin and pears increasing by 6.8% to 2.94 yuan per jin [1] - Watermelon experienced the highest price increase of 39%, reaching 2.54 yuan per jin compared to the pre-holiday period [1] Group 3: Supply and Monitoring - The supply of major consumer food products in Wucheng County is reported to be sufficient, and the price order is stable [2] - The Development and Reform Bureau will continue to closely monitor the price trends of consumer food products to keep track of market price changes [2]
